Common Problems: JAGUAR E-PACE
Known issues reported by owners and MOT testers.
- AdBlue System Faults(Moderate)
Sensor failures or crystallization in the AdBlue tank can lead to a "No Start" countdown.
- Timing Chain Failure (2.0d Ingenium)(Serious)
The 2.0 diesel Ingenium engine used in the E-Pace is prone to timing chain stretch and failure. The root cause is oil dilution from incomplete DPF regenerations and insufficient oil changes, combined with weak chain guides. If the chain snaps, it destroys the engine by allowing pistons to hit valves.
- 9-Speed Gearbox Harsh Shifting(Moderate)
The ZF 9HP 9-speed automatic transmission exhibits harsh shifts, gear hunting on hills, and hesitant downshifts. The software struggles with the closely-spaced gear ratios, particularly in low-speed urban driving and during cold operation. A TCM software update significantly improves shift quality.
